Tomcat源码下载指南:深入探索Java We
在Java Web开发领域,Tomcat作为一款轻量级、易于配置的开源Java Servlet容器,深受开发者喜爱。了解Tomcat的源码,有助于我们深入理解其内部机制,从而更好地进行Web应用开发和优化。本文将为您详细介绍如何下载Tomcat源码,以及如何在本地环境中编译和运行。
一、Tomcat源码下载
1.访问Apache官网
首先,我们需要访问Apache官网(https://tomcat.apache.org/),找到Tomcat项目的页面。
2.选择合适的版本
在Tomcat项目的页面中,我们可以看到多个版本的Tomcat,选择一个适合自己需求的版本进行下载。例如,我们可以选择最新稳定版Tomcat 9.0.41。
3.下载源码
在Tomcat 9.0.41版本页面,点击“Source”链接,进入源码下载页面。在源码下载页面,我们可以看到多个下载选项,选择“Source Code”进行下载。
4.解压源码
下载完成后,我们将下载的源码文件解压到一个指定的文件夹中。例如,我们将解压到“D:\Tomcat\src”文件夹。
二、在本地环境中编译和运行
1.安装Java开发环境
在编译和运行Tomcat源码之前,我们需要确保本地环境中已安装Java开发环境。可以通过以下步骤进行安装:
(1)下载JDK:访问Oracle官网(https://www.oracle.com/java/technologies/javase-downloads.html)下载适合自己操作系统的JDK版本。
(2)安装JDK:运行下载的JDK安装包,按照提示完成安装。
(3)配置环境变量:在系统环境变量中添加JAVA_HOME和Path变量,分别指向JDK的安装路径和bin目录。
2.编译Tomcat源码
进入Tomcat源码文件夹,打开命令行窗口,切换到Tomcat源码文件夹的根目录。执行以下命令进行编译:
mvn clean install
编译完成后,会在Tomcat源码文件夹的“bin”目录下生成一个名为“tomcat9.0.41-src”的文件。
3.配置Tomcat
(1)修改“conf/server.xml”文件:在“conf”目录下找到“server.xml”文件,修改其中的端口等信息,以满足我们的需求。
(2)修改“conf/context.xml”文件:在“conf”目录下找到“context.xml”文件,修改其中的JVM参数等信息,以满足我们的需求。
4.运行Tomcat
在“bin”目录下,找到“startup.sh”文件(Linux系统)或“startup.bat”文件(Windows系统),双击运行。等待Tomcat启动成功后,在浏览器中输入“http://localhost:8080”,即可访问Tomcat的默认主页。
三、总结
通过以上步骤,我们成功下载了Tomcat源码,并在本地环境中编译和运行了Tomcat。了解Tomcat源码,有助于我们更好地进行Java Web应用开发。希望本文对您有所帮助。